Job summary

Airgas is seeking a Cylinder Inventory Coordinator in Concord, CA. This full-time role manages full/empty cylinder inventory, updates SAP, and works with the distribution team to ensure on-time orders while maintaining safety standards.

The ideal candidate has 2–5 years in inventory control, strong communication, and the ability to lift 50 lbs. Airgas offers comprehensive benefits and growth opportunities.

Qualifications

  • High School diploma or equivalent required; 2–5 years in inventory control or related field preferred.
  • Excellent oral and written communication; well organized with strong problem-solving and service orientation.
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and read/interpret safety rules and procedures.
  • SAP or similar software experience and basic computer proficiency pre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ain accuracy of cylinder inventory (full/empty) and raw liquids.
  • Update SAP with inventory movements and daily production data.
  • Count and receive incoming cylinders; assist with trip load verification for drivers.
  • Ensure accurate documentation for deliveries and inventory counts; segregate empties from fulls.
  • Coordinate with inside sales and plants to meet customer service requirements.
  • Follow safety guidelines and PPE usage; respond to emergencies to ensure uninterrupted supply.
